I'm a big fan of metal hoods for my lenses : they provide good physical protection to the front lens and look nice too.
I ordered a few from Alex (hk300) and they arrived last week.
From left to right, hoods for : normal - tele - wide angle
They are light but nicely finished. There is even a ribbed zone to help unscrewing the hood.
The paint is satin on the outside and mat on the inside.
Overall, a nice product, recommended ! |
